Skarab: if you think about the render to texutre function - it sucks. The lightmaps it generates are used to 20% at best - and it creates ugly seams and errors at almost every edge. Plus it's freaking SLOW to use, slows down the already slow 3dxmax gui again by a wee bit, and then good luck trying to export those lightmapped geometry. We in our company did once, and it took as much work and money as buying an external solution would have.
